안녕하세요. 플랫폼공작소입니다. 오늘은 오라클에서 문자열을 결합하여 출력하는 방법에 대한 포스팅 시작합니다.
1. || 를 사용하여 문자열 결합
| SELECT NAME || "님" FROM USER_TABLE; | cs |
USER_TABLE의 NAME 칼럼을 조회한다.
단, 칼럼 뒤에 '님'이라는 문자를 결합하여 조회한다.
예를들어, 플랫폼공작소님이라고 출력된다.
2. CONCAT을 사용하여 문자열 결합
아래와 같은 테이블이 있다고 가정합니다.
| SELECT * FROM sql_test_a; | cs |
CONCAT을 사용하면 아래의 결과와 같이 문자열이 붙습니다.
| SELECT CONCAT(FIRST_NAME, LAST_NAME) FROM sql_test_a; | cs |
문자열 사이를 띄우는 것도 가능합니다. CONCAT을 응용해봅시다.
| SELECT CONCAT(CONCAT(FIRST_NAME, ' '), LAST_NAME) FROM sql_test_a; | cs |
추가로 질문사항이 있으시면 댓글 남겨주세요.
감사합니다. 좋은 하루 보내세요~
continue...
reference : SQL 개발자 이론서 + 문제풀이
광고 링크 : 플랫폼공작소, 플랫폼공작소TV, 쇼핑몰